1. Understand the Core of Your Case
The first step to winning any court case is understanding its essence. A clear grasp of the facts, the applicable law, and the desired outcome is crucial. Scrutinise every detail of your case and identify the strengths and weaknesses. This foundational analysis will guide your strategy and ensure that you focus on the points that matter most.
2. Build a Strong Narrative
Judges and magistrates are often swayed by compelling narratives. While the law is rooted in facts, the presentation of those facts should tell a story that resonates with the audience. Craft a narrative that aligns the facts with your legal arguments, highlighting why your position is both credible and just.
3. Engage in Rigorous Preparation
Preparation is the cornerstone of courtroom success. This includes:
- Mastering your case file: Know every document, fact, and argument inside out.
- Understanding opposing arguments: Anticipate the counterpoints from the other side and formulate strong rebuttals.
- Researching case law: Familiarise yourself with precedents that support your position and be ready to cite them effectively.
The more prepared you are, the more confident and authoritative you will appear in court.

5. Be Honest and Transparent
Integrity is vital in legal proceedings. Present your case honestly, avoiding any attempts to fabricate evidence or mislead the court. Judges and magistrates value credibility, and any dishonesty can irreparably damage your position. A transparent approach not only earns the court’s trust but also allows your advocate to work effectively on your behalf.
6. Master Courtroom Etiquette
Your behaviour in the courtroom matters. Be respectful to the judge, opposing counsel, and all parties involved. Dress appropriately, speak clearly, and follow the court’s procedural rules. These seemingly minor details can leave a significant impression and bolster your credibility.
7. Stay Calm Under Pressure
Court cases often involve intense moments of scrutiny and debate. Maintain composure and listen attentively, especially during cross-examinations or challenges from the judge or magistrate. A calm demeanour reflects confidence and allows you to respond thoughtfully and effectively.
8. Focus on Evidence
Evidence wins cases. Gather and present strong, admissible evidence that supports your arguments. Whether it’s physical documentation, witness testimonies, or expert opinions, ensure that it aligns seamlessly with your narrative and legal strategy.
